手机租赁系统开发方案,欢迎免费咨询
以下是为您生成的一份手机租赁系统开发方案的示例,您可以根据实际需求进行调整和完善:手机租赁系统开发方案
一、项目概述
手机租赁系统是一个基于互联网的平台,旨在为用户提供便捷、灵活的手机租赁服务。用户可以通过该系统在线选择心仪的手机型号、租赁时长,并完成支付和订单管理等操作。
二、系统功能需求
- 用户注册/登录
- 支持多种注册方式,如手机号、邮箱等。
- 登录验证,包括密码登录、短信验证码登录等。
- 手机展示
- 展示各类手机的详细信息,包括品牌、型号、配置、图片等。
- 提供手机分类筛选和搜索功能,方便用户快速找到目标手机。
- 租赁流程
- 选择手机:用户可以选择心仪的手机型号和租赁时长(如 1 个月、3 个月、6 个月、12 个月等)。
- 订单生成:系统根据用户选择生成租赁订单,包括租赁费用、押金、预计归还日期等。
- 支付环节:支持多种支付方式,如微信支付、支付宝支付、银行卡支付等。
- 租赁合同签订:用户在线签订租赁合同,明确双方权利义务。
- 订单管理
- 用户可以查看自己的租赁订单状态,如待支付、已支付、已发货、已归还等。
- 提供订单修改、取消、续租等功能。
- 押金管理
- 收取和退还押金,明确押金退还规则和流程。
- 处理押金扣除情况,如手机损坏、逾期归还等。
- 物流管理
- 与物流公司对接,实现手机的发货和归还跟踪。
- 提供物流信息查询功能,让用户实时了解手机的运输状态。
- 评价系统
- 用户在租赁结束后可以对租赁的手机和服务进行评价。
- 评价数据用于优化租赁服务和手机选型。
- 后台管理
- 手机信息管理:添加、修改、删除手机型号和相关信息。
- 用户管理:查看用户信息、处理用户投诉和建议。
- 订单管理:审核订单、处理异常订单、统计订单数据。
- 财务管理:统计租赁收入、押金收支等财务数据。
三、技术架构
- 前端
- 使用 HTML5、CSS3 和 JavaScript 构建响应式用户界面。
- 采用主流的前端框架,如 Vue.js 或 React.js,提高开发效率和用户体验。
- 后端
- 选择 Python 的 Django 框架或 Node.js 的 Express 框架搭建后端服务。
- 数据库采用 MySQL 或 MongoDB 存储系统数据。
- 服务器
- 部署在云服务器上,如阿里云、腾讯云等,确保系统的稳定性和可扩展性。
四、开发时间表
阶段 | 时间跨度 | 具体任务 |
---|---|---|
需求分析 | 1 周 | 与相关人员沟通,确定系统功能需求和业务流程 |
设计 | 2 周 | 进行系统架构设计、数据库设计、界面设计 |
开发 | 6 周 | 前端页面开发、后端接口开发、系统集成测试 |
测试 | 2 周 | 进行系统测试、性能测试、安全测试 |
上线部署 | 1 周 | 将系统部署到生产环境,进行Zui后的调试和优化 |
五、项目预算
- **人